Supporters across the country will be preparing and providing finishing touches to their Fantasy Football teams ahead of the opening game between Woolwich and Brentford on Friday night.
And whilst Foster shared which Premier League players he had in his fantasy team, he also explained why he was wearing the Spurs away shirt and made it clear that he ‘doesn’t care’ about putting it on even if the shirt got ‘grief’ for how it looks.
“Can we have a look at this shirt,” said Foster. “I am wearing this Tottenham shirt because I have got to say I think it may be one of the nicest shirts I ever bought in my life.
“Look at this bad boy. I know this shirt got a lot of grief and a lot of abuse at the start of the season when it was announced.
“I am with you Spurs, it’s world-class. Look at it, it’s belting. I don’t care, I am wearing it. It’s world-class.”
